[PATCH v2 2/8] lib/igt_drm_netlink: add get_error_counter support

Add netlink request/response handling for DRM_RAS_CMD_GET_ERROR_COUNTER.

Signed-off-by: Ravi Kishore Koppuravuri <[email protected]>
---
v2:Handled ACK/FINISH/ERR nl responses using separate callbacks
   Added a check whether error_value updated by valid callback or not
   Added a check whether response required for the command or not

+static int ras_command_cb(struct nl_msg *msg, void *arg)
+{
+	struct app_context *ctx = arg;
+	struct nlmsghdr *nlh;
+	struct genlmsghdr *gnlh;
+	int ret;
+
+	nlh = nlmsg_hdr(msg);
+	gnlh = nlmsg_data(nlh);
+
+	switch (gnlh->cmd) {
+	case DRM_RAS_CMD_GET_ERROR_COUNTER: {
+		struct nlattr *attrs[DRM_RAS_A_ERROR_COUNTER_ATTRS_MAX + 1];
+
+		ret = genlmsg_parse(nlh, 0, attrs,
+				    DRM_RAS_A_ERROR_COUNTER_ATTRS_MAX, NULL);
+		if (ret < 0)
+			return NL_SKIP;
+
+		if (!attrs[DRM_RAS_A_ERROR_COUNTER_ATTRS_ERROR_VALUE])
+			return NL_SKIP;
+
+		ctx->error_value = nla_get_u32(attrs[DRM_RAS_A_ERROR_COUNTER_ATTRS_ERROR_VALUE]);
+		break;
+	}
+	default:
+		return NL_SKIP;
+	}
+
+	ctx->reply_received = true;
+	if (ctx->ack_received)
+		ctx->cmd_done = true;
+
+	return NL_OK;
+}
+
+static int ras_error_cb(struct sockaddr_nl *nla, struct nlmsgerr *err, void *arg)
+{
+	struct app_context *ctx = arg;
+
+	ctx->last_nl_error = err->error;
+	ctx->cmd_done = true;
+
+	return NL_STOP;
+}
+
+static int ras_ack_cb(struct nl_msg *msg, void *arg)
+{
+	struct app_context *ctx = arg;
+
+	ctx->ack_received = true;
+	if (!ctx->response_required || ctx->reply_received)
+		ctx->cmd_done = true;
+
+	return NL_STOP;
+}
+
+static int ras_finish_cb(struct nl_msg *msg, void *arg)
+{
+	struct app_context *ctx = arg;
+
+	ctx->cmd_done = true;
+
+	return NL_STOP;
+}
+
+static int register_callbacks(struct nl_cb *cb, struct app_context *ctx)
+{
+	int ret;
+
+	ret = nl_cb_set(cb, NL_CB_VALID, NL_CB_CUSTOM, ras_command_cb, ctx);
+	if (ret < 0)
+		return ret;
+
+	ret = nl_cb_set(cb, NL_CB_ACK, NL_CB_CUSTOM, ras_ack_cb, ctx);
+	if (ret < 0)
+		return ret;
+
+	ret = nl_cb_set(cb, NL_CB_FINISH, NL_CB_CUSTOM, ras_finish_cb, ctx);
+	if (ret < 0)
+		return ret;
+
+	ret = nl_cb_err(cb, NL_CB_CUSTOM, ras_error_cb, ctx);
+	if (ret < 0)
+		return ret;
+
+	return 0;
+}
+
+static int send_and_recv_nl_msg(struct app_context *ctx,
+				struct nl_cb *cb,
+				struct nl_msg *msg)
+{
+	int ret;
+
+	ret = nl_send_auto(ctx->sock, msg);
+	nlmsg_free(msg);
+	if (ret < 0) {
+		nl_cb_put(cb);
+		return ret;
+	}
+
+	/* NL Reply and ACK arrive as separate responses */
+	while (!ctx->cmd_done) {
+		ret = nl_recvmsgs(ctx->sock, cb);
+		if (ret < 0)
+			break;
+	}
+	nl_cb_put(cb);
+
+	return ret < 0 ? ret : 0;
+}
